Scandalous video shocks England: A referee insults Jürgen Klopp so badly

Liverpool - Since the summer, Arne Slot (46) has been the new coach on the Liverpool FC touchline, with predecessor Jürgen Klopp (57) officially starting his adventure as "Global Head of Soccer" at Red Bull in January. But now the German's past is catching up with him, and in a really unpleasant way.

A video with scandalous content has surfaced on the internet. In it, the English referee David Coote (42) insults Klopp with violent language. "My God, German f***, f*** me," he says in a conversation with a friend.

It is unclear how the recording ended up on the internet and why it is making such waves now of all times. His statements relate to a match in which the referee was acting as fourth official.

As Coote tells his friend, Klopp gave him a "good thrashing" during the game. His friend asks him for his opinion of the Reds and the Englishman is quick to give his assessment: "shit", he says.

What's more, he has no interest in talking to someone as arrogant as Klopp, so he would avoid a conversation with the cult coach.

After vile insults against Jürgen Klopp: David Coote suspended

The verbal misconduct now has repercussions for the referee. It did not take long for the recording to reach the referee organization of England (PGMOL).

They immediately suspended David Coote. Until the matter has been clarified, the referee is not allowed to referee any games in the Premier League or the English Championship (2nd division) for the time being.

In a second video, the 42-year-old even asked that the video not be posted on the internet. "The last video must not be published anywhere, seriously," he pleads.

This request was granted for over four years, but now Coote had a rude awakening.

If there is a penalty for him, it is likely to be severe and he must fear for his refereeing career.
